The West Essex Knights will look to defend their home field on Friday against the West Morris Mendham Minutemen at 6:30 p.m. West Essex will be strutting in after a victory while West Morris Mendham will be coming in after a defeat.
On Saturday, West Essex was able to grind out a solid win over Morris Knolls, taking the game 39-26.
Jake Long went supernova, rushing for 126 yards and two scores, while also throwing for 281 yards and three touchdowns while completing 94.1% of his passes. The dominant performance also gave him a new career-high in passer rating (172.2).
Meanwhile, West Morris Mendham was not able to break out of their rough patch on Friday as the team picked up their third straight loss. They took a 21-14 hit to the loss column at the hands of Randolph.
West Essex will have to keep a close watch on Owen Lieberwirth and Thomas Guido, a pair of players who had a big impact on West Morris Mendham's prior game. Lieberwirth rushed for 103 yards and one TD, while Guido rushed for 61 yards and one touchdown.
West Essex pushed their record up to 5-3 with the victory, which was their fourth straight on the road. The road wins came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 41.0 points over those games. As for West Morris Mendham, they now have a losing record of 4-5.
